How much do crane and rigging j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for crane and rigging in Seattle, WA is $31.75,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.83 and $36.39 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a crane and rigging job?

Crane and rigging jobs involve operating cranes and setting up rigging equipment to lift, move, and position heavy materials or machinery on construction sites, industrial facilities, or shipyards. Workers in these roles are responsible for ensuring safe and efficient movement of loads, often coordinating with other crew members and following strict safety protocols. They may operate different types of cranes, inspect rigging gear, and calculate load weights to prevent accidents. Training, certifications, and a strong understanding of safety procedures are essential in this field.

What is the difference between Crane And Rigging vs Crane Operator?

AspectCrane And RiggingCrane Operator
CertificationsRigging certifications, crane safety trainingCrane operation licenses, certifications
Work EnvironmentPreparing, assembling, and inspecting rigging equipment; assisting with crane setupOperating cranes to lift and move loads
Employer & IndustryConstruction, manufacturing, shippingConstruction, industrial sites, shipping yards

Crane And Rigging professionals focus on rigging setup, safety, and assisting crane operators, while Crane Operators are responsible for the actual operation of cranes. Both roles require safety certifications and are essential in construction and industrial projects, but they differ in daily tasks and responsibilities.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als working in crane and rigging operations, and how are they typically addressed on the job?

Crane and rigging professionals often encounter challenges such as working in confined spaces, managing heavy loads with precision, and maintaining clear communication in noisy or complex environments. To address these, teams prioritize safety briefings, use standardized hand signals and radios, and conduct thorough site assessments before lifting operations. Ongoing training and close coordination with other construction or site personnel help ensure tasks are completed efficiently and safely, minimizing risks and delays.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a crane and rigging specialist?

To thrive as a Crane and Rigging Specialist, you need a solid understanding of load calculations, crane operation, and rigging techniques, typically supported by a high school diploma and completion of a certified training program. Familiarity with crane simulators, load monitoring systems, and possession of certifications such as NCCCO (National Commission for the Certification of Crane Operators) are commonly required. Strong spatial awareness, attention to detail, and teamwork skills help ensure safety and effective communication on job sites. These competencies are crucial for preventing accidents, maintaining efficiency, and complying with strict safety regulations in heavy lifting operations.

Applicants must possess a valid Class A CDL license AND a valid NCCCO TSS or TSS/TLL crane operator certification to be considered for employment.
Under general supervision, drives delivery vehicle to transport materials to location or at customer site that requires the operation of a crane or boom in the loading and off-loading of materials. Operates crane or boom on delivery truck, including rigging, planning and hoisting of a variety of heavy construction materials. Requires a CDL license to operate delivery vehicle in excess of 26,001 pounds. Requires a crane or boom operator certification.
  • Drives delivery vehicle to transport product, materials or supplies to and from locations and at customer site.
  • Loads and/or unloaded materials that require the operation of a crane/boom by rigging, planning and hoisting a variety of heavy construction materials onto delivery trucks.
  • Calculates the boom/crane capacities and weights and checks clearances so that buildings, hydro wires and foundation of the machine will not be damaged during operation.
  • Calculates weight of materials to ensure it is not over weight limits of the truck and/or DOT regulations.
  • Addresses and resolves customer issues as appropriate. Informs supervisors of any issues that remain outstanding related to customer deliveries, truck loading, and route sequence.
  • Inspects and maintains crane/boom equipment in order to ensure safety and prevent damage to equipment and surrounding structures.
  • Maintains logs of delivery duties including amounts and/or weights of items, mileage and locations of deliveries; checks items against invoice or bill of lading.
  • Inspects and maintains delivery vehicle to ensure safety and compliance with regulatory requirements. Reports any maintenance problems to supervisor.
  • Plans and paces own work efficiency in order to meet daily, weekly, project, or team related productivity goals.
  • Understands and observes all safety procedures and practices in order to prevent injury to self or co-workers; attends periodic safety meetings as required; may recommend changes to improve safety procedures.

Minimum Requirements:
High school diploma or General Education Degree (GED) and two (2) years driving experience and a minimum of one (1) year experience operating a Boom or Crane, or equivalent combination of education, training or experience.
Candidate must have a valid CDL at all times, be at least 21 years old, and hold a Boom or Crane Operator certification. A DOT medical card must be obtained within five (5) days of a request, and the candidate must have had less than five moving violations in the past five years.
Work Environment / Physical Activity:
  • Work is performed within a production environment, subject to temperature variations, hazardous chemicals, mechanical parts, increased noise levels and dust.
  • Must be able to lift and carry up to 100 pounds frequently and on occasion may be required to lift and carry, with assistance, up to 200 pounds.
  • Must be able to physically operate crane equipment (climb up and down into cab, twist torso for 360-degree visibility, use arms to operate controls, etc.).
